flag Everton secured a 1-0 win over Brighton, moving seven points clear of the relegation zone. flag The decisive goal came from a penalty scored by Iliman Ndiaye, awarded after VAR detected handball by Brighton's Joel Veltman. flag Despite playing the final 15 minutes with 10 men, Everton held off Brighton's pressure to secure their second consecutive win under manager David Moyes, marking his 700th Premier League game.
